Industrial Networking & Sensing Market Manager
LIGHTERA has one of the longest and most respectable corporate lineages in American business, which goes back to Alexander Graham Bell and the invention of the telephone more than a century ago. We have a proven track record of being first in the industry with application specific fibers, optical connectors, ribbon cables, erbium doped fibers, Raman fiber lasers, fiber gratings and more. Our mission is to provide leading optical innovations and solutions by designing, manufacturing and supplying the best optical fibers, fiber cable and components and devices for our customers, with exceptional service that creates value for our shareholders, customers and employees. To do so, we must continue shaping the future of communications by applying the best minds to the challenges our customers will continually face.We currently seek an Industrial Networking & Sensing Market Manager to join our division located in Avon, CT, and help support our continued business growth.This position is responsible for the development and implementation of strategic and tactical product, marketing, and business plans that will lead to profitable business growth. This includes development and management of Intellectual Property (IP) direction and strategic partnerships as required, to support short and long-term objectives. This position is primarily responsible for determining the needs of the market, and with the knowledge and understanding of the company's technologies, identify and justify the development of new products. Through these activities, the Industrial Networking & Sensing Market Manager will maintain a robust, new product development funnel.Essential duties and responsibilities include, but are not limited to:Developing/Writing market strategy, product roadmap, and business justification plans.Understanding/Analyzing market and technology trends.Identifying target customers and assessing/understanding customers' and their customers' needs.Conducting market research, determining the best channel to market, and providing forecasts.Contributing to the development of marketing materials and pricing strategies.Understanding the competition's product offering and their strengths and weaknesses.Managing market and new product development activities in support of achieving revenue and profit objectives.Formulating IP strategy and providing strategic direction to engineering and sales teams.Providing commercial guidance for Lightera R&D ("Labs") development work in the Industrial Networking and Sensing markets.Developing and maintaining strong relationships with customers as well as Lightera/FEC sales, R&D, and manufacturing groups.Supporting and working with Sales, R&D and Manufacturing in planning and executing market and product plans (Cross Functional Teams).Collaborating with other Market Managers, especially in areas with overlap.Traveling 25 - 40%, alone or with other team members, to visit customers, attend trade shows, etc.Key qualifications include:Bachelor's Degree or higher in Business, Marketing and/or Engineering.Five to ten years of related marketing/product management experience.Three to four years of marketing to OEMs in the Industrial Networking and Sensing marketsStrong analytical, verbal, written communication skills, presentation skills, project management, and persuasion and negotiation skills.Demonstrable technical competency, effective communications, relationship, and team building proficiencies.Working at LIGHTERA means having the opportunity to realize ideas, experience innovation and discover new solutions for the future.
